    Origanum vulgare, steam distilled flowering tops, Hungary. Contains 75.18% carvacrol. Herby, woody, yet slightly spicy. This oil is an excellent disinfectant and stomachic. A very potent oil which could irritate the mucous membranes and should never be applied directly to the skin or mucous membranes. Best avoided in pregnancy. Its main effect seems to be on the digestive system, soothing the stomach, liver and spleen. Calms intestinal spasm. May combat acidity, stomach gas and encourage appetite. Blends well with basil, fennel, geranium and pine.

    How to Take Oregano Oil

    Oregano oil can be taken in a variety of ways, depending on what you are using it for. If you find it is too strong, you can use it at a lower concentration than what we suggest below. In that case, adjust the amount of oregano to oil when you make additional batches. 

    Use oregano oil for sore muscles and joint pain: Mix oregano oil with olive oil at a concentration of 1 drop of oregano oil to 1 teaspoon of olive oil (or other healthy oil). Massage the mixture into your skin to treat sore muscles and joints.

    Use oregano oil for skin conditions: Mix equal parts oregano oil and olive oil and apply it with a cotton swab to the affected area to treat toe fungus or warts.

    Use oregano oil as a health supplement: There are several ways you can take oregano oil orally to enjoy its health benefits. When taking it orally, avoid getting it directly on your tongue or lips because it’s spicy and may create a burning sensation.

    • Take a sip of water, hold it in your mouth and add 1 to 3 drops of oregano oil into the water. Swallow. Follow with more water.
    • Dilute 2 to 3 drops of oregano oil in one cup of water and drink the full cup.
    • Add 1 drop of oregano oil to ½ cup of water and use it to gargle.
    • Add several drops of oregano oil to a steam tent and inhale. Create the steam tent by bringing a pot of water to a boil. Remove the pot from the stove and set it on a hot pad. Lean over the steaming water and place a towel over your head and shoulders to capture the steam. Remain under the tent for 15 to 20 minutes, or until there is no more steam.
